See the GNU +// Library General Public License for more details. + +// You should have received a copy of the GNU Library General Public +// License along with this program; if not, write to the Free Software +// Foundation, Inc., 51 Franklin Street - Fifth Floor, Boston, MA +// 02110-1301, USA. + +// This is included by elfcpp.h, the external interface, but holds +// information which we want to keep private. + +#ifndef ELFCPP_INTERNAL_H +#define ELFCPP_INTERNAL_H + +namespace elfcpp +{ + +namespace internal +{ + +// The ELF file header. + +template +struct Ehdr_data +{ + unsigned char e_ident[EI_NIDENT]; + Elf_Half e_type; + Elf_Half e_machine; + Elf_Word e_version; + typename Elf_types::Elf_Addr e_entry; + typename Elf_types::Elf_Off e_phoff; + typename Elf_types::Elf_Off e_shoff; + Elf_Word e_flags; + Elf_Half e_ehsize; + Elf_Half e_phentsize; + Elf_Half e_phnum; + Elf_Half e_shentsize; + Elf_Half e_shnum; + Elf_Half e_shstrndx; +}; + +// An ELF section header. + +template +struct Shdr_data +{ + Elf_Word sh_name; + Elf_Word sh_type; + typename Elf_types::Elf_WXword sh_flags; + typename Elf_types::Elf_Addr sh_addr; + typename Elf_types::Elf_Off sh_offset; + typename Elf_types::Elf_WXword sh_size; + Elf_Word sh_link; + Elf_Word sh_info; + typename Elf_types::Elf_WXword sh_addralign; + typename Elf_types::Elf_WXword sh_entsize; +}; + +// An ELF segment header. We use template specialization for the +// 32-bit and 64-bit versions because the fields are in a different +// order. + +template +struct Phdr_data; + +template<> +struct Phdr_data<32> +{ + Elf_Word p_type; + Elf_types<32>::Elf_Off p_offset; + Elf_types<32>::Elf_Addr p_vaddr; + Elf_types<32>::Elf_Addr p_paddr; + Elf_Word p_filesz; + Elf_Word p_memsz; + Elf_Word p_flags; + Elf_Word p_align; +}; + +template<> +struct Phdr_data<64> +{ + Elf_Word p_type; + Elf_Word p_flags; + Elf_types<64>::Elf_Off p_offset; + Elf_types<64>::Elf_Addr p_vaddr; + Elf_types<64>::Elf_Addr p_paddr; + Elf_Xword p_filesz; + Elf_Xword p_memsz; + Elf_Xword p_align; +}; + +// An ELF symbol table entry. We use template specialization for the +// 32-bit and 64-bit versions because the fields are in a different +// order. + +template +struct Sym_data; + +template<> +struct Sym_data<32> +{ + Elf_Word st_name; + Elf_types<32>::Elf_Addr st_value; + Elf_Word st_size; + unsigned char st_info; + unsigned char st_other; + Elf_Half st_shndx; +}; + +template<> +struct Sym_data<64> +{ + Elf_Word st_name; + unsigned char st_info; + unsigned char st_other; + Elf_Half st_shndx; + Elf_types<64>::Elf_Addr st_value; + Elf_Xword st_size; +}; + +// ELF relocation table entries. + +template +struct Rel_data +{ + typename Elf_types::Elf_Addr r_offset; + typename Elf_types::Elf_WXword r_info; +}; + +template +struct Rela_data +{ + typename Elf_types::Elf_Addr r_offset; + typename Elf_types::Elf_WXword r_info; + typename Elf_types::Elf_Swxword r_addend; +}; + +// An entry in the ELF SHT_DYNAMIC section aka PT_DYNAMIC segment. + +template +struct Dyn_data +{ + typename Elf_types::Elf_Swxword d_tag; + typename Elf_types::Elf_WXword d_val; +}; + +// An entry in a SHT_GNU_verdef section. This structure is the same +// in 32-bit and 64-bit ELF files. + +struct Verdef_data +{ + // Version number of structure (VER_DEF_*). + Elf_Half vd_version; + // Bit flags (VER_FLG_*). + Elf_Half vd_flags; + // Version index. + Elf_Half vd_ndx; + // Number of auxiliary Verdaux entries. + Elf_Half vd_cnt; + // Hash of name. + Elf_Word vd_hash; + // Byte offset to first Verdaux entry. + Elf_Word vd_aux; + // Byte offset to next Verdef entry. + Elf_Word vd_next; +}; + +// An auxiliary entry in a SHT_GNU_verdef section. This structure is +// the same in 32-bit and 64-bit ELF files. + +struct Verdaux_data +{ + // Offset in string table of version name. + Elf_Word vda_name; + // Byte offset to next Verdaux entry. + Elf_Word vda_next; +}; + +// An entry in a SHT_GNU_verneed section. This structure is the same +// in 32-bit and 64-bit ELF files. + +struct Verneed_data +{ + // Version number of structure (VER_NEED_*). + Elf_Half vn_version; + // Number of auxiliary Vernaux entries. + Elf_Half vn_cnt; + // Offset in string table of library name. + Elf_Word vn_file; + // Byte offset to first Vernaux entry. + Elf_Word vn_aux; + // Byt eoffset to next Verneed entry. + Elf_Word vn_next; +}; + +// An auxiliary entry in a SHT_GNU_verneed section. This structure is +// the same in 32-bit and 64-bit ELF files. + +struct Vernaux_data +{ + // Hash of dependency name. + Elf_Word vna_hash; + // Bit flags (VER_FLG_*). + Elf_Half vna_flags; + // Version index used in SHT_GNU_versym entries. + Elf_Half vna_other; + // Offset in string table of version name. + Elf_Word vna_name; + // Byte offset to next Vernaux entry. + Elf_Word vna_next; +}; + +} // End namespace internal. + +} // End namespace elfcpp. + +#endif // !defined(ELFCPP_INTERNAL_H)
